Access Statement for Heather Cottage
This statement provides details about Heather Cottage, which some guests may need for deciding whether
the accommodation is suitable for them. Measurements are provided where appropriate, such as the clearance
width through doors and details of the stairs.
People with restricted mobility or other impairment may need such information to confirm suitability.
Introduction
Heather Cottage is a 2-storey mid-terraced house, one of a set of 7 holiday cottages arranged around
a level tarmac courtyard providing off-road parking. Easy access from a main road,
with space for turning round in the courtyard.
Unlike some cottages in the Lake District, road access is not a problem at any time of year.
From the cottage it is an easy mostly level walk into the centre of Ambleside, giving access to shops, Tourist
Information, Post Office, cinema, local buses and taxis. There are many good eating places, pubs and takeaways
within walking distance.

Main entrance
- Entrance is just 5 m level walk from the parking space
- Outside light near entrance comes on automatically at night
- Key by combination keybox near door
- Door keyhole is 110 cm above courtyard
- Door handle is 115 cm above courtyard
- Single stone step 14 cm up from courtyard
- Further 3 cm up over metal threshold
- Entrance door opens inwards, hinged at right, clearance width 71 cm
General Internal
- All rooms have high ceilings, making the cottage feel quite spacious
- Walls and ceilings are light colours, carpets are darker colours
- Decorations generally neutral with most woodwork as natural medium/light wood
- Skirting (except bathroom), doors, stairs, handrails are natural wood
- Door handles and fittings are solid brass
- Lounge/dining room, stairs, landing and bedrooms are fully carpeted
- All carpets are short pile
- All furnishings and bedding are non-feather
- Extra duvets available for each bed (stored in cupboard in second bedroom)
- Blankets available (stored in blanket box in second bedroom)
- No smoking in the cottage
- We do allow pets, along with considerate owners. Pets are not allowed on any furniture or beds.
Dog hairs must be cleaned up before departure.
- Ground floor is open-plan lounge & dining area with kitchen at rear through wide archway.
Click here for ground floorplan.
- Upstairs are 2 bedrooms and a bathroom. The only toilet is in the bathroom.
Click here for upstairs floorplan.
- Room heating is by overnight electric storage heaters plus fan heaters
- Water heating is by overnight electric immersion heater with daytime top-up
- Most light switches are modern rocker type, typical height 135 cm
- All electrical sockets are switched, typical height 35 cm (except kitchen)
- Audible smoke alarms upstairs and downstairs

Stairs
- Stairs are in 2 sections, with a flat square half-landing part-way up
- 12 steps up to half-landing, then turn left and further 5 steps up to landing
- Width of each tread is 79 cm
- Half-landing is flat, 90 cm x 90 cm
- Handrail to left for part of lower section of stairs. Handrail to right for upper section.

Bathroom
Modern bathroom with wide bath and electric shower over the bath with curved glass shower screen.
The bathroom includes the only toilet in the cottage, along with a washbasin.
Floor area is quite small but with high ceiling.
- Door opens inwards, hinged at right, clearance width 63 cm
- In emergency, bathroom door lock can be opened from outside with a coin
- Pull-cord light switch, cord 120 cm above floor
- Fully-tiled white with several contrasting narrow vertical strips of dark tiles
- Light-coloured laminate flooring. White skirting. White bath, basin and toilet.
- Toilet seat height 43 cm, limited gap to right of toilet of 26 cm
- Toilet is dual flush: push buttons on top of cistern, height 80 cm
- Basin height 80 cm
- Wide bath 55 cm high, inside width 70 cm at shower end
- Bath taps are on side of bath for ease of use, but may impede entry into the bath
- Bath and basin taps are smooth white ceramic, may be slippery to turn when wet
- Grab handle on back wall above bath, 110 cm above base of bath
- Grab handle in showering area, 70 cm above base of bath
- Electric shower is "Mira Sport", highest control 145 cm above base of bath
- Shower head is adjustable height and can be detached. Head has adjustable spray settings.
- Shower main switch is outside bathroom
- Electric heated panel for drying towels and warming bathroom
- Pull-cord fan heater, cord 170 cm above floor
- High 'Velux' skylight can be opened for extra ventilation if needed using a long wood pole.
Requires some coordination to engage pole's hook into window's eye to open and close the window.

Transport
Ambleside is centrally positioned in the Lake District so being a good base for exploring in any direction.
The roads can become congested at peak times and many roads are winding and require care.
In winter, some minor roads and high level passes may become unusable.
Good roads north to Grasmere and Keswick, south to Windermere and Kendal, west to Consiston and Hawkshead.
Local buses and taxis provide an alternative to using the car, and allow the many country pubs
to be enjoyed at leisure.
- Car:
You must turn left when leaving the courtyard as the road is one-way. At the bottom of the bank,
turn left to go south (Windermere) or west (Coniston), turn right to go north (Keswick) or to continue
round the one-way system. This junction requires care: two-way traffic to the left,
one-way traffic going off to the right.
- Bus:
Main bus stops are in the centre of Ambleside, 200 m from the cottage
- Taxi:
Taxis in the centre of Ambleside outside the Tourist Information office, 400 m from the cottage
- Train:
Nearest station is 4 miles south at Windermere, which joins the main line at Oxenholme near Kendal
- Boat:
Scheduled services on Lake Windermere from Waterhead at the south end of Ambleside,
1 km (½ mile) from the cottage
